Just putting this out there as a strawman for people to beat on.


Competition Entries:
1. Limit of 1 gun per team.
2. No set limit on number of team members per team.
3. At least one gun from each team has to have been made by a member of that team.
4. A maximum of 4 warm up shots will be allowed prior to competition.

Gun Production Regulations:
1. Fuel
1. A pressure above 1 ATM (15psi) may not exist in the combustion chamber prior to ignition
2. Permitted Fuels consist of:


Hairspray
Ether (“Starter Fluid”)
Organic Fuels
Compressed Air

3. Disallowed Fuels


Acetylene
Solid & Liquid Fuels (ie. Black Powder, Gasoline)

2. Chamber and Barrel Size


Maximum barrel length of 36"
Maximum overall length 60"

3. Safety


Chamber must be sealed prior to ignition.
Potato must be loaded into the barrel prior to fuel being added to the chamber

4. Ammunition


Shot must consist of solid potato randomly chosen by a member of another team
Shot may be dyed if desired (dying is useful in determining what shot belongs to your team, which leads to more accurate recording of attempts)
